Here is a Magnesium Oil Homemade Recipe
Ingredients
- 1/2 cup of magnesium chloride flakes
- 1/2 cup of distilled water
- A glass jar or a jug
- A glass atomizer (can also be plastic)
What you have to do
- Boil the distilled water. It is essential to utilize distilled water to lengthen the shelf life of the mixture.
- Add the magnesium chloride flakes in the jar/jug and pour hot water.
- Stir until complete dissolution.
- Let it cool and put it in the atomizer.
It can be stored at the room temperature for at least six months. It can be kept in the bathroom for daily use.
Magnesium Oil Uses
Spray on arms, legs, and stomach daily. Apply about 10-20 puffs per day. It can give you a tingling sensation at first, but that is normal.
The tingling sensation disappears after using it a few times or can be diluted with more water if you think the solution it’s too concentrated.
You can leave it on the skin, or it can be washed after 20-30 minutes. Usually, use after shower, and you can moisturize your skin with coconut oil.
